In this episode I discuss our nation's obsession with tv streaming services and the physiological and financial implications of long term bingeing.
The popular platforms have made subscribing extremely easy, with carefully structured algorithms designed to entice us and more importantly keep our attention on their channels.
Amazon, Netflix, Disney Plus and Sky TV are continually competing for our hard earned cash, with another long term consequence looming.....poor physical and mental health.
Every second of every minute, a streaming channel is being watched wherever it's available, with modern families habitually huddled around multiple tv screens, whilst neglecting mindful eating.
Often households subscribe to two or more services and over a one to ten year period this adds ups to thousands of pounds wasted and in many cases excess body weight and body fat increased.
So next time you hunker down for your nightly consumption of box sets and 're-imaginings' of once great shows, consider getting off the couch and get moving instead.
